(Belleville, IL) — The Illinois General Assembly comes back to Springfield this week for more overtime on the budget. Governor Rauner is in Belleville today to talk about his proposed pro-business, anti-union changes such as reform of workers’ compensation and the end of prevailing wage requirements. He has insisted he will not consider any new revenue to balance the budget unless these and other items are passed by lawmakers, a stance that House Speaker Michael Madigan has labeled as extreme.
